How the FDA Screens Imports Before They Arrive

The inspection process begins long before a container ship docks or a cargo plane lands. It starts with data. Under the Federal Food, Drug, and Cosmetic Act (FDCA), all FDA-regulated products must submit an entry notification via the Prior Notice System Interface (PNSI). This electronic submission acts as the first line of defense.

Once the data is in, the FDA’s automated analytics tools go to work. According to agency documentation from late 2023, about 98% of entries are screened electronically without any human intervention initially. The system looks for red flags: incomplete information, companies with poor compliance histories, or products known to be high-risk. If the algorithm clears the shipment, it moves through customs quickly. If it raises a flag, the product is held intact until a specialist reviews it.

This digital triage allows the FDA to manage roughly 1.2 million import entries annually. However, the sheer volume means that physical inspections are reserved for specific cases. Only about 1.2% of the 100 million+ drug shipments entering the country undergo a full physical examination. This reliance on data targeting is efficient but carries risks, as seen in past incidents where contaminated active pharmaceutical ingredients slipped through non-targeted shipments.

What Happens During a Physical Inspection?

When a shipment is flagged for deeper scrutiny, it enters the Examination and Sampling phase. This is where the rubber meets the road-literally, at one of the 330+ ports of entry across the U.S. The FDA’s Coordinated National Response system ensures that expert teams can deploy resources where needed most. If a tainted product is found at one port, the Harmonized Real-Time Alert System notifies all other ports within 45 minutes, creating a nationwide net.

A physical inspection typically involves three components:

  • Field Examinations: Inspectors physically check the condition of the packaging and storage conditions to ensure the product hasn’t been damaged or tampered with during transit.
  • Label Examinations: Staff verify that the labeling complies with strict regulations (21 CFR Part 201), ensuring that dosage instructions, warnings, and manufacturer details are accurate and legally compliant.
  • Sample Collections: Inspectors usually take 1 to 3 units from the shipment for laboratory testing. These samples are analyzed for potency, purity, and the presence of harmful contaminants.

If a product fails these checks, it faces detention. In fiscal year 2022, 14.3% of physically examined drug shipments were detained, and nearly two-thirds of those were ultimately refused entry into the U.S. market. This harsh reality underscores the stakes involved in maintaining manufacturing quality standards abroad.

The Game Changer: Eliminating De Minimis Exemptions

For years, there was a loophole in the system known as the "de minimis" exemption. Shipments valued under $800 could enter the U.S. with minimal scrutiny. While intended for small personal purchases, this loophole was exploited by bad actors to smuggle pill presses, illicit narcotics, and counterfeit drugs into the country.

In a major policy shift announced by U.S. Customs and Border Protection (CBP) in October 2023, this exemption was completely eliminated for all FDA-regulated products. Now, every single package, regardless of value, is subject to review. This change was necessary to plug a massive security hole, but it has also disrupted the industry.

Academic researchers and biotech startups have felt the pinch. A survey by the Association of American Medical Colleges estimated that the cost of importing biological samples increased by 22-35%, with timelines extending by several days. While frustrating for scientists, this move has significantly tightened the net around illegal goods, forcing all importers to adhere to the same rigorous standards as large pharmaceutical corporations.

Fast-Tracking Trust: The Secure Supply Chain Pilot Program

Not all importers face the same hurdles. The FDA recognizes that some manufacturers consistently produce high-quality drugs and poses little risk. To reward these companies, the agency launched the Secure Supply Chain Pilot Program (SSCPP) in 2019. This program offers a fast lane for trusted partners.

Companies in the SSCPP benefit from expedited clearance, reducing average processing times from 7-10 business days to just 24-48 hours. As of late 2023, 27 manufacturers participated in this program, each allowed to designate up to five products for rapid entry. However, getting in is tough. Participants must maintain perfect compliance records for at least three consecutive years and pass rigorous internal controls reviews. This creates a significant barrier for smaller generic drug makers, who often struggle with inconsistent detention rates at various ports.

Comparison of Standard vs. SSCPP Import Pathways
Feature Standard Import Process SSCPP (Trusted Partners)
Average Clearance Time 7-10 Business Days 24-48 Hours
Inspection Frequency Risk-Based (Higher Chance of Detention) Minimal/Expedited
Eligibility Requirements Basic Registration & Listing 3 Years Perfect Compliance + Rigorous Audits
Ideal For New Entrants, Small Batch Imports Large Manufacturers, Consistent Suppliers

Common Pitfalls That Cause Delays

Even if you are not part of the SSCPP, you can avoid many headaches by preparing correctly. The learning curve for new importers is steep, often taking 3-6 months to master the nuances of FDA regulations. Mistakes in documentation are the leading cause of delays, adding an average of 4.7 business days to processing times.

Here are the top reasons shipments get stuck:

  • Incorrect Product Coding: Using the wrong Harmonized Tariff Schedule codes leads to misclassification and automatic holds. This accounts for nearly 28% of all delays.
  • Incomplete Registration: The FDA requires facilities to be registered and products listed. Missing this step triggers immediate detention. About 21% of issues stem from verification failures here.
  • Labeling Discrepancies: Even minor errors in spelling or formatting on labels can result in refusal. Labeling problems make up 19% of compliance issues.

To mitigate these risks, experienced importers recommend building direct relationships with FDA entry reviewers at specific ports. Surveys suggest that having a point of contact can reduce processing variability by up to 35%. Additionally, maintaining meticulous records for at least three years post-entry is mandatory under 21 CFR 1.331. Failure to do so can lead to Import Alerts, which automatically detain all future shipments from that company.

The Future of Drug Import Monitoring

The landscape of drug importation is evolving rapidly. The FDA is investing heavily in technology to improve its oversight capabilities. By 2025, the agency aims to deploy AI-driven risk assessment tools that will improve targeting accuracy by 25%. There are also pilot programs exploring blockchain integration to create immutable records of the supply chain, making it harder for counterfeiters to hide.

However, challenges remain. The rise of e-commerce has created a shadow market where 41% of websites selling drugs to U.S. consumers operate outside regulatory oversight. The FDA acknowledges this gap and is working to harmonize its efforts with international bodies like the Pharmaceutical Inspection Co-operation Scheme (PIC/S). While the U.S. system ranks second globally in medicines security, behind only Switzerland, the agency admits that resource constraints still limit its ability to inspect every shipment physically.

For now, the burden of proof remains largely on the importer. Does the FDA inspect every drug shipment entering the US?

No, the FDA does not physically inspect every shipment due to resource constraints. Approximately 98% of entries are screened electronically using risk-based algorithms. Only about 1.2% of the over 100 million annual drug shipments undergo physical examination. However, since 2023, all shipments, including those under $800, are subject to review, eliminating previous exemptions.

What happens if my drug shipment is detained by the FDA?

If a shipment is detained, it is held at the port of entry until the FDA makes a final decision. The agency may conduct further testing or request additional documentation. If the product is found to be adulterated or misbranded, it will be refused entry and likely destroyed. Repeated detentions can lead to Import Alerts, which block future shipments.

How can I speed up the FDA import inspection process?

The fastest way to clear imports is to join the Secure Supply Chain Pilot Program (SSCPP), which reduces clearance times to 24-48 hours for eligible manufacturers. For others, ensuring accurate product coding, complete facility registration, and flawless labeling can prevent delays. Building relationships with port-specific FDA reviewers can also help resolve issues faster.

Why did the FDA eliminate the de minimis exemption?

The de minimis exemption allowed low-value shipments (under $800) to bypass standard inspections. This loophole was exploited to smuggle counterfeit drugs, illicit narcotics, and pill presses into the country. Eliminating this exemption ensures that all FDA-regulated products meet safety standards, closing a significant security gap.

What are the most common reasons for FDA import delays?

The top causes of delay include incorrect product coding (28% of delays), incomplete registration verification (21%), and labeling discrepancies (19%). Errors in commercial invoices or bills of lading can also trigger holds. Proper preparation and double-checking documentation before submission are crucial to avoiding these pitfalls.
